How Does Liability Insurance Work?

Insurance is an important part of car ownership in North Wales, but navigating your options can feel overwhelming at times. How does liability insurance work, and why do you need it? Auto liability insurance is a form of insurance that covers both bodily injury and property damage in the case that you are at fault. While the auto liability insurance definition may differ slightly from plan to plan, some form of liability insurance is legally required in most states. Let’s take a closer look at what this means for the driver.

What Does Liability Coverage Pay For?

Liability insurance is a two-part plan, and your plan may have different limits for bodily injury and property damage. While the state sets minimum limits that are required to drive in Lansdale, you can also set your own limits to cover even more — depending on what you’re able to offer when you are at fault. Typically, liability insurance will cover the following: 

Bodily Injury

  • Medical and hospital bills
  • Any long-term nursing care that may be needed
  • Funeral expenses in the event of a fatal accident
  • Rehab
  • Pain and suffering
  • Lost earnings

Property Damage

  • Repair expenses
  • Necessary part replacement
  • Vehicle damage
  • General property damage (home, personal property, etc.)
  • Pets

Liability Coverage: Split vs. Single

When selecting your plan, you’ll also need to decide on split or single limit coverage. What does this mean?

  • Split: When you choose a split limit, you can customize your coverage level. This allows you to set a maximum for every category individually: bodily injury payments per person, for all people injured, and all property damage.
  • Single: When you choose a single limit, you set a lump sum to be distributed across all injured parties and property damaged. There is no limit per person.
